Relationship Lending Preservation Act of 2017

Relationship Lending Preservation Act of 2017

This bill directs the Consumer Financial Protection Bureau to issue regulations that include as a "qualified mortgage" any mortgage loan that: (1) is extended by a Federal Home Loan Bank member that, together with its affiliates, has less than $10 billion in total consolidated assets; (2) meets specified qualifying criteria under the Truth in Lending Act; and (3) is eligible to be purchased by a Federal Home Loan Bank pursuant to regulations of the Federal Housing Finance Agency and requirements established by the bank. Current law provides certain protections for lenders against lawsuits by distressed borrowers with respect to qualified mortgages.
